How much do salesforce business analyst j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for salesforce business analyst in the United States is $58.01,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$49.04 and $67.31 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Salesforce Business Analyst,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Salesforce Business Analyst, you need strong analytical skills, a solid understanding of Salesforce CRM, and experience in business process mapping, typically supported by a relevant degree or Salesforce certifications. Familiarity with Salesforce tools like Sales Cloud, Service Cloud, and reporting dashboards, as well as proficiency with data migration and integration systems, are commonly required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and stakeholder management skills help drive successful project outcomes and user adoption. These competencies ensure effective translation of business requirements into Salesforce solutions that optimize performance and maximize ROI.

How does a Salesforce Business Analyst typically collaborate with stakeholders to define project requirements?

A Salesforce Business Analyst works closely with stakeholders across departments—such as sales, marketing, and customer support—to gather and analyze business needs. This usually involves conducting interviews, hosting workshops, and facilitating requirement-gathering sessions to ensure a thorough understanding of current processes and desired outcomes. The analyst then translates these requirements into detailed documentation, often working with Salesforce administrators and developers to ensure technical feasibility. Regular communication and feedback loops with stakeholders are essential to manage expectations and deliver effective solutions.

What is the difference between Salesforce Business Analyst vs Salesforce Functional Consultant?

AspectSalesforce Business AnalystSalesforce Functional Consultant
CertificationsSalesforce Certified Business Analyst, Salesforce AdministratorSalesforce Certified Consultant, Salesforce Administrator
Work EnvironmentAnalyzes business needs, gathers requirements, collaborates with stakeholdersConfigures Salesforce solutions, implements features, supports deployment
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across industries for process analysis and requirement gatheringUsed in Salesforce implementation projects, often in consulting firms

The Salesforce Business Analyst primarily focuses on understanding business needs, gathering requirements, and bridging the gap between stakeholders and technical teams. In contrast, the Salesforce Functional Consultant is more involved in configuring and customizing Salesforce solutions based on those requirements. Both roles require similar certifications and often work together during Salesforce projects, but their core responsibilities differ in analysis versus implementation.

What is a Salesforce Business Analyst?

Salesforce Business Analysts are professionals who bridge the gap between business needs and Salesforce technology solutions. They work with stakeholders to gather and analyze business requirements, translate those needs into functional Salesforce features, and ensure the platform is optimized for the organization's goals. Their responsibilities often include process mapping, creating documentation, facilitating communication between technical and non-technical teams, and supporting user adoption. Salesforce Business Analysts play a key role in implementing and improving CRM solutions to drive business success.

Overview:

We are seeking an experienced Salesforce Business Analyst with strong functional expertise in Sales Cloud, Service Cloud, Experience Cloud, and Flows, along with hands-on experience supporting Private Equity (PE) firms or portfolio company ecosystems. The role requires deep skills in business analysis, product ownership support, process optimization, documentation, and cross-functional stakeholder management. The candidate will drive requirements, manage backlogs, support roadmap execution, and ensure high-quality delivery of Salesforce enhancements.

Key Responsibilities:

Business Analysis & Requirements:

  • Lead requirements gathering sessions with investment teams, portfolio operations, finance, and cross-functional business stakeholders.
  • Translate business needs into detailed user stories, acceptance criteria, and functional specifications using tools like JIRA.
  • Document As-Is and To-Be process flows, data models, and system touchpoints using Confluence or similar documentation platforms.
  • Maintain and groom the product backlog, ensuring alignment with business priorities and overall roadmap.
  • Conduct impact assessments and feasibility studies for new features and enhancements.

Salesforce Functional Expertise:

  • Recommend scalable Salesforce solutions leveraging Sales Cloud, Service Cloud, Experience Cloud, Flows, Approval Processes, and platform automation features.
  • Ensure solutions adhere to Salesforce best practices, platform governance, and architectural guidelines.
  • Support developers and architects by clarifying requirements and validating solution designs.

Solution Delivery:

  • Work closely with technical teams through the development lifecycle, ensuring requirements are correctly implemented.
  • Develop UAT plans, create test scenarios, coordinate UAT cycles with business users, and track issues to closure.
  • Manage release readiness tasks, ensuring deployment documentation is complete and stakeholders are trained.
  • Conduct end-user training sessions, create training materials, and support onboarding for internal users and portfolio company teams.

Data & Reporting:

  • Support data mapping, data harmonization, migration activities, and validation—particularly for multi-org or multi-portfolio reporting needs.
  • Define meaningful dashboards and reporting requirements for pipeline visibility, portfolio monitoring, and operational insights.

Stakeholder & Project Management:

  • Act as the bridge between business users and the Salesforce technical team.
  • Facilitate cross-functional alignment, ensuring prioritization and dependencies are clearly understood.
  • Provide transparent communication on progress, risks, and changes.
  • Contribute to sprint ceremonies (refinement, planning, demo, retro) in agile delivery environments.

Required Skills & Qualifications:

  • 5–9 years of Business Analyst experience, with at least 3+ years on Salesforce projects.
  • Experience working with Private Equity, portfolio companies, asset management, or financial services environments.
  • Strong knowledge of Salesforce Sales Cloud, Service Cloud, and Flows.
  • Hands-on experience with JIRA, Confluence, backlog management, and roadmap planning.
  • Strong abilities in process documentation, data modelling, and writing user stories.
  • Understanding of Salesforce security model, permission sets, record access, and governance.
  • Experience managing UAT, defect triage, and user training.
  • Strong communication, analytical, and stakeholder management skills.
  • Familiarity with data migration tools (Data Loader) and integrations (API concepts).

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Salesforce Administrator certification (mandatory).
  • Salesforce Sales Cloud or Service Cloud Consultant certifications (preferred).
  • Experience handling multi-org data flows, portfolio reporting processes, or deal lifecycle automation.
  • Exposure to Experience Cloud and external stakeholder portal use cases.

Soft Skills:

  • Ability to work with senior stakeholders in fast-paced investment and PE operations environments.
  • Strong documentation discipline and structured thinking.
  • Ability to drive clarity, facilitate workshops, and influence decisions.
  • Detail-oriented, proactive, and comfortable managing parallel priorities.
